ABOUT KRISTIN CHAMBERS

A Life Shaped by Hospitality

I stepped into the world of hospitality at hospitality at fourteen, working in a Boston area restaurant where I first learned how powerful it is to make people feel seen and cared for. I didn’t know it then, but those early lessons would shape a career defined by travel, human connection, and the quiet artistry behind extraordinary experiences.

​

Over the last three decades, my work has taken me across continents…into kitchens before sunrise, through design studios, vineyards, ateliers, and to the in's and out's of remarkable hotels. What stayed with me was the people. The visionaries, culture makers, and craftspeople whose devotion gives luxury its soul.

Where it all began

I spent 18 years building custom itineraries through my company,

D.A. Luxury Travel, designing journeys for clients who expected the very best. Working this closely with travelers shaped my understanding of luxury in its fullest sense, not only the extraordinary places and experiences, but the access, insight, and intuition required to bring them together seamlessly.

​

Those years taught me how to interpret a client’s desires, anticipate their needs, and open the right doors at the right moments. Luxury is personal. It is built on trust, deep knowledge, and relationships developed over time. Through D.A. Luxury, I learned what it means to craft travel with intention, to understand not just where someone wants to go, but why it matters to them.

Raising the standard of advising

As the industry evolved, I then founded TRAVELLUSTRE, a host agency built on integrity, a home for advisors who wanted to practice this work at the highest level, and with the belief that travel advising is a craft worth protecting. 

​

Mentorship sits at the centre of TRAVELLUSTRE. I work closely with advisors to refine their craft, strengthen their businesses, and navigate an industry that is evolving quickly. Helping advisors grow into confident, intuitive professionals has become one of the most meaningful parts of my work.

What guides me now

Hospitality has taught me that luxury is shifting. It is quieter, more intentional, more rooted in the human experience. I’ve made it my work to honour the people shaping that evolution — chefs, owners, designers, wellness directors, and advisors whose creativity and care deserve to be seen.

​

Today, my focus is on:
• advocating for the art of travel and the craft of hospitality
• elevating advisor excellence across the industry
• mentoring the next generation of thoughtful travel professionals
• sharing insight into how luxury travel & hospitality is evolving, and why that matters
